How do we support our children emotionally… while also caring for our own mental and emotional well-being as parents?In this episode of The Story Seat, I sit down with Raeanne Johnson for a compassionate and practical conversation about parenting, emotional health, anxiety, ADHD, burnout, and the connection between neuroscience and faith.With more than 15 years of clinical experience—and as a homeschooling mom of three—Raeanne brings both professional expertise and real-life understanding to the challenges families face every day.Her work helps parents move from confusion and overwhelm toward clarity, emotional connection, and healthier rhythms at home.In this conversation, we explore:What’s really happening in a child’s brain during emotional overwhelmHow parents can respond to “big feelings” with both compassion and structureSupporting children with anxiety and ADHDThe emotional weight many parents quietly carryBurnout, perfectionism, and letting go of guiltHow faith and neuroscience can work together in parentingWhat it truly means to raise emotionally healthy childrenRaeanne also shares encouragement for parents who feel exhausted, discouraged, or unsure if they’re doing enough—offering simple mindset shifts and practical tools that can make everyday life feel more manageable and connected.This episode is a reminder that parenting is not about perfection. It’s about presence, grace, and learning how to support both ourselves and our children through life’s challenges.If you’re raising children, navigating emotional struggles in your home, or simply trying to create a healthier and more peaceful family environment, this conversation will leave you feeling understood, encouraged, and supported.
